1. Prioritize Performance Over Buzzwords

At the heart of any kitchen appliance is its performance. Instead of falling for marketing claims like “ultra-efficient” or “professional-grade,” delve into real-world performance metrics. For instance, when choosing an air fryer, consider cooking capacity, heat distribution, and ease of cleaning. For espresso machines, look at pressure consistency and temperature stability. In premium cookware, assess heat conduction properties and compatibility with your stove. By focusing on how well the appliance performs its core function, you ensure years of satisfying use.

2. Build Quality Is an Investment, Not an Expense

Durability often correlates with construction materials and craftsmanship. Cheaper models may seem appealing but can lead to frequent replacements or frustrating performance issues. For example, a luxury stand mixer with a solid metal body and high-torque motor will outperform lightweight, plastic models over time. Similarly, high-quality cookware made from stainless steel or cast iron will distribute heat evenly and last generations. Always check reviews for indications of build quality—this nuance can save you from costly replacements and replacements.

3. Think About Customization and Compatibility

Some appliances shine when they integrate seamlessly into your existing kitchen ecosystem. Espresso machines with adaptable steam wands or adjustable brew settings allow for more tailored coffee experiences. Premium kitchen sets often include accessories that enhance versatility. For cookware, compatibility with induction, gas, or electric stoves is essential. Ensuring these features match your cooking style prevents disappointment and adds value to your purchase.

The Trap: Overemphasizing Features You Don’t Need

Manufacturers frequently market appliances with flashy features designed to tempt consumers—like multiple presets on an air fryer or smartphone connectivity on expensive coffee machines. While tempting, these extras often come at a premium price and may never be used. Focus instead on core functionalities and real benefits. Remember, complexity can lead to breakdowns; simplicity and reliability often trump gimmicks.

Q1: What is a bottomless portafilter and why is it beneficial? A bottomless portafilter is an espresso brewing tool without a spout, allowing you to see the extraction process clearly, which helps in diagnosing issues and improving shot quality. It promotes even water flow, resulting in richer crema and better flavor extraction.

Q4: How do I clean and maintain my bottomless portafilter? Regular cleaning involves rinsing after each use, soaking in a cleaning solution periodically, and ensuring no old coffee residues remain. Proper maintenance ensures longevity and optimal performance.

Q5: Does a bottomless portafilter improve my espresso skills? Yes, it provides real-time feedback on extraction, helping you refine tamping, grind size, and other techniques, leading to consistently better espresso shots.
